CRHR1Corticotropin-releasing factor receptor 1; G-protein coupled receptor for CRH (corticotropin-releasing factor) and UCN (urocortin). Has high affinity for CRH and UCN. Ligand binding causes a conformation change that triggers signaling via guanine nucleotide-binding proteins (G proteins) and down-stream effectors, such as adenylate cyclase. Promotes the activation of adenylate cyclase, leading to increased intracellular cAMP levels. (420 aa)
EYA3Eyes absent homolog 3; Tyrosine phosphatase that specifically dephosphorylates 'Tyr- 142' of histone H2AX (H2AXY142ph). 'Tyr-142' phosphorylation of histone H2AX plays a central role in DNA repair and acts as a mark that distinguishes between apoptotic and repair responses to genotoxic stress. Promotes efficient DNA repair by dephosphorylating H2AX, promoting the recruitment of DNA repair complexes containing MDC1 (By similarity). TSHRThyrotropin receptor; Receptor for the thyroid-stimulating hormone (TSH) or thyrotropin. Also acts as a receptor for the heterodimeric glycoprotein hormone (GPHA2:GPHB5) or thyrostimulin. The activity of this receptor is mediated by G proteins which activate adenylate cyclase. Plays a central role in controlling thyroid cell metabolism. Belongs to the G-protein coupled receptor 1 family. FSH/LSH/TSH subfamily. (761 aa)

POU1F1Pituitary-specific positive transcription factor 1; Transcription factor that activates growth hormone and prolactin genes. Specifically binds to the consensus sequence 5'-TAAAT- 3'; Belongs to the POU transcription factor family. Class-1 subfamily. (363 aa)
GHRGrowth hormone-binding protein; Receptor for pituitary gland growth hormone involved in regulating postnatal body growth. On ligand binding, couples to, and activates the JAK2/STAT5 pathway; Belongs to the type I cytokine receptor family. Type 1 subfamily. (646 aa)
TRHRThyrotropin-releasing hormone receptor; Receptor for thyrotropin-releasing hormone. This receptor is mediated by G proteins which activate a phosphatidylinositol-calcium second messenger system; Belongs to the G-protein coupled receptor 1 family. (395 aa)
